error-diffusion restraint config
Use error-diffusion restraint config to set the parameters concerning the error packet diffusion restraint
function.
Use undo error-diffusion restraint config to restore the default.
Syntax
error-diffusion restraint config detect-timer renew-timer threshold
undo error-diffusion restraint config
Default
The detect timer is set to 30 seconds; the renew timer is set to 600 seconds; and the error packet
threshold 20 percent.
Views
System view
Default command level
2: System level
Parameters
detect-timer: Specifies the detect timer in the range of 30 to 600 seconds.
renew-timer: Specifies the renew timer in the range of 120 to 2,400 seconds.
